Walgreens tabs Rick Gates as senior VP

Rick Gates has been named senior vice president of pharmacy and health care for Walgreens. Gates most recently served as group vice president of pharmacy.

Sam’s Club names health care exec

Sam’s Club has tapped Sean Jackson to succeed Jill Turner-Mitchael as senior vice president for consumables and health and wellness. Jackson, who joined Sam’s Club in 2009 from Linens ’n Things, most recently served as vice president for home. He began his career at May Department Stores.

Rite Aid passes halfway mark in sale of stores to WBA

Rite Aid Corp. has completed the transfer of more than half of the stores it agreed to sell to Walgreens Boots Alliance last fall. Rite Aid said that, as of Feb. 8, it has transferred ownership of 1,114 stores and related assets to Walgreens Boots Alliance for cash proceeds of $2.424 billion.

Rexall makes no-Rx naloxone available chainwide

Rexall has rolled out naloxone kits to all 446 of its drug stores across Canada. The drug chain, part of McKesson Canada, said the opioid overdose antidote is available to patients without a prescription.
